Description

Cognitive and Soft Computing Techniques for the Analysis of Healthcare Data discusses the insight of data processing applications in various domains through soft computing techniques and enormous advancements in the field.

The book focuses on the cross-disciplinary mechanisms and ground-breaking research ideas on novel techniques and data processing approaches in handling structured and unstructured healthcare data. It also gives insight into various information-processing models and many memories associated with it while processing the information for forecasting future trends and decision making.

This book is an excellent resource for researchers and professionals who work in the Healthcare Industry, Data Science, and Machine learning.

Table of contents

Section 1: Cognitive Technology for processing of Healthcare data

1. Cognitive technology in personalized Medicine/healthcare solutions

2. Cognitive technology for blend of personalized healthcare information with scientific data for better clinical risk analysis and healthcare innovation

3. Healthcare data encryption, data processing for the data acquired from smart sensors and approaches

Section 2: Artificial Intelligence Approaches for Healthcare Industry

4. Artificial Neural Networks based approaches for computer-aided disease diagnosis and treatment

5. AI and Deep Learning for processing the huge amount of patient centric data that assists in clinical decisions

6. Pattern Recognition and Computer vision approaches for handling healthcare data

7. Applications of Recurrent Neural Networks, Generative Neural Networks, Ensemble methods, Weakly Trained Approaches towards Data associated with healthcare solutions

Section 3: Evolutionary Algorithms for Healthcare Data Analysis

8. Optimization inspired by biological evolution for high dimensional data for forecasting of illness in advance like Cancer, Heart disease, Brain tumors

9. Swarm Intelligence and Evolutionary Algorithms in processing the Healthcare Data

10. Recent advancements in evolutionary algorithms for handling the information related to healthcare industry

Section4: Computational Intelligence and soft computing models in processing the data related to healthcare industry

11. Natural computing and Unsupervised Learning Methods in healthcare data-centric operations

12. Soft Computing and Machine Learning Techniques for healthcare data analytics

13. Probabilistic approaches for minimizing the healthcare diagnosis cost through data-centric operations

14. Computational Intelligence in Human-machine interface (HMI) e.g. ECG, EEG, EMG, PCG and predictive data analysis

Victor Hugo Costa de Albuquerque

Victor Hugo C. de Albuquerque [M’17, SM’19] is a collaborator Professor and senior researcher at the Graduate Program on Teleinformatics Engineering at the Federal University of Ceará, Brazil, and at the Graduate Program on Telecommunication Engineering, Federal Institute of Education, Science and Technology of Ceará, Fortaleza/CE, Brazil. He has a Ph.D in Mechanical Engineering from the Federal University of Paraíba (UFPB, 2010), an MSc in Teleinformatics Engineering from the Federal University of Ceará (UFC, 2007), and he graduated in Mechatronics Engineering at the Federal Center of Technological Education of Ceará (CEFETCE, 2006). He is a specialist, mainly, in Image Data Science, IoT, Machine/Deep Learning, Pattern Recognition, Robotic.

Goncalo Marques

Gonçalo Marques holds a PhD in Computer Science Engineering and is member of the Portuguese Engineering Association (Ordem dos Engenheiros). He is currently working as Assistant Professor lecturing courses on programming, multimedia and database systems. His current research interests include Internet of Things, Enhanced Living Environments, machine learning, e-health, telemedicine, medical and healthcare systems, indoor air quality monitoring and assessment, and wireless sensor networks. He has more than 80 publications in international journals and conferences, is a frequent reviewer of journals and international conferences and is also involved in several edited books projects.
